Output 386e15c978a2d6d6ec66fc6c55874a494de14cb4025636e83fbe37dc931ad57e:1

value
18335234
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3bf84986fdaf0e981ef686b7eba90765a942a161 OP_EQUALVERIFY OP_CHECKSIG
address
16U6JcjuHSpRuYwa3unVbXperYYvxP89b8
transaction
386e15c978a2d6d6ec66fc6c55874a494de14cb4025636e83fbe37dc931ad57e
spent
true